    Hi everyone.. hoping to find some help here... I have a superbyke rmr 125 and have fitted a 150cc big bore kit.

    I have blanked off the egr and completely removed it and added a filter for the breather which was attatched to old air box.

    Now to my problem. The blasted carb setup!!
    The carb originally came with a 100 main jet, I adjusted the air screw to get the idle set and the revs to go up and down quickly and responsivly when open and shutting throttle.
    Great.. no problems. Took a little time but good.
    Test run.. throttle a little baggy at low revs, but moves up 7.5k without too much effort then... bogs out like being flooded or starved.
    So.. I change jet from 100 to 110.. lmao.. the thing wouldn't go past 2k and struggled to pull me along..
    I have now put in a 95 jet from the original 22mm carb that came with the bike.. it can pull to 8k before bogging out and has a little more power in lower gears. Still no where near as much power/pull/torque when it was a standard 125cc.
    Surely I can't need to put in a smaller main jet than the original 125 carb and block needed? To make this bigger cylinder work properly.
    Other posts I have read suggest 110 or 115 main jet.
    Any suggestions appreciated.

    Right.. figured it out. Put original mikuni vm22 carb back on,... 30mm carb is a PITA to tune up correctly.
    I left the original pilot jet in which is a 15 and dropped the main jet to 92.5. I also dropped the needle in the slider down 2 notches. It is now sitting in the middle notch of the needle.
    Please don't be fooled into thinking a bigger cylinder/piston will require an upjet of the carb, mine had to be jetted down and I may even go down to a 90 main once I have it run in properly.
    Have a 16tth front but may change it to a 17.
    So far everything seems to be running well. Much more torque in lower gears and still pulls hard in 5th.
    Not run in properly yet so I'm not sure about top end speed, but am expecting an improvement over the original engine.
